When selecting a generator for home use, it’s important to consider a range of features to ensure it meets your needs, especially during emergencies. Here’s a comprehensive guide on what to look for and what to avoid:
Key Features to Consider:
- Determine Your Needs: Calculate the total wattage of the appliances and devices you intend to power during an outage. Consider essential items like refrigerators, freezers, lights, and HVAC systems. A generator with a power output of 5,000 to 7,500 watts typically covers most household needs.
- Surge Power: Look for a generator with enough surge wattage to handle the initial power spike required by some appliances when they start up
Fuel Type
- Gasoline: Common and easy to find, but has a shorter shelf life and requires careful storage.
- Propane: Burns cleaner, has a longer shelf life, but requires a larger storage space.
- Diesel: More efficient and long-lasting, but generators are usually more expensive and noisier.
- Dual-Fuel: Offers flexibility by running on both gasoline and propane, providing backup fuel options.
Runtime
- Fuel Efficiency: Look for generators with longer runtime at 50% load, which indicates fuel efficiency.
- Fuel Tank Size: A larger tank generally offers longer runtime, but may also make the generator bulkier and heavier.
Portability and Size
- Wheels and Handles: Ensure the generator has wheels and a handle if you plan to move it around.
- Weight: Consider how heavy the generator is, especially if you need to move it in and out of storage.
Noise Level
- Decibel Rating: Check the generator’s noise level, especially if you live in a densely populated area. A generator running at 50-60 decibels is relatively quiet.
Starting Mechanism
- Electric Start: More convenient than a manual pull-start, especially in cold weather.
- Remote Start: Allows you to start the generator from inside your home, which is a useful feature during bad weather
Transfer Switch Compatibility
Manual or Automatic Transfer Switch: Ensures a seamless transition of power during an outage and isolates your generator from the grid, preventing backfeed that could be dangerous to utility workers.
Safety Features
- Low-Oil Shutoff: Automatically shuts the generator off if oil levels are too low, protecting the engine.
- Overload Protection: Prevents the generator from being damaged if the load exceeds its capacity.
- CO Detectors: Some models come with built-in carbon monoxide detectors that automatically shut down the generator if CO levels become dangerous.
Warranty and Customer Support
- Warranty Period: Look for a generator with a robust warranty (typically 2-5 years).
- Customer Service: Ensure the brand has a good reputation for customer service and offers accessible support.
What to Avoid:
Overly Low-Power Generators
- Don’t purchase a generator that only covers a fraction of your needs unless you plan on using it only for a few small devices. It’s better to have a generator that slightly exceeds your wattage needs than one that falls short.
2. Generators Without Surge Protection
- Avoid generators that lack surge protection, as this can result in damage to sensitive electronics and appliances.
3. Poorly Reviewed Brands
- Be wary of no-name brands or generators with poor reviews regarding durability and reliability. Stick to reputable brands known for quality.
4. Generators Without a Transfer Switch
- Avoid connecting a generator directly to your home’s electrical panel without a transfer switch, as it can be dangerous and illegal.
5. Outdated Models
- Skip older models that might not have the latest safety features or fuel efficiency improvements.
6. High Noise Levels
- If you live in a quiet neighborhood, avoid generators with high noise levels, as they can be disruptive.
